GetCustomers(T) Method (Int64, String, String, String, QueryResultSettings)
Gets the customers.
Namespace: Microsoft.Dynamics.Commerce.Runtime.Data
Assembly: Microsoft.Dynamics.Commerce.Runtime (in Microsoft.Dynamics.Commerce.Runtime.dll)
Syntax
'Declaration
Public Function GetCustomers(Of T As {New, Customer}) ( _
recordId As Long, _
accountNumber As String, _
loyaltyCardNumber As String, _
email As String, _
settings As QueryResultSettings _
) As ReadOnlyCollection(Of T)
'Usage
Dim instance As CustomerDataManager
Dim recordId As Long
Dim accountNumber As String
Dim loyaltyCardNumber As String
Dim email As String
Dim settings As QueryResultSettings
Dim returnValue As ReadOnlyCollection(Of T)
returnValue = instance.GetCustomers(recordId, _
accountNumber, loyaltyCardNumber, _
email, settings)
public ReadOnlyCollection<T> GetCustomers<T>(
long recordId,
string accountNumber,
string loyaltyCardNumber,
string email,
QueryResultSettings settings
)
where T : new(), Customer
public:
generic<typename T>
where T : gcnew(), Customer
ReadOnlyCollection<T>^ GetCustomers(
long long recordId,
String^ accountNumber,
String^ loyaltyCardNumber,
String^ email,
QueryResultSettings^ settings
)
Type Parameters
- T
Parameters
- recordId
Type: System.Int64
- accountNumber
Type: System.String
- loyaltyCardNumber
Type: System.String
- email
Type: System.String
- settings
Type: Microsoft.Dynamics.Commerce.Runtime.QueryResultSettings
Return Value
Type: System.Collections.ObjectModel.ReadOnlyCollection<T>
List of customers matching criteria.